Transaction 59595afbaef3d301988928d3c564922eea471300a4a18e6c431fa7ecfd2103a0

1 Input
2 Outputs
  • 59595afbaef3d301988928d3c564922eea471300a4a18e6c431fa7ecfd2103a0:0
  • value  970081
    address  37saXnaPSUWdrtrDnFW9u6eY7RFRbrUx3P
  • 59595afbaef3d301988928d3c564922eea471300a4a18e6c431fa7ecfd2103a0:1
  • value  1097647
    address  bc1q6ydh6zusvka5ds4xhnlxjl464txrurhm7a5rkq